City hammers West Ham in Nanjing

Record Manchester City signing Rodri made his debut and Raheem Sterling scored twice as the English Premier League champion came from behind to beat West Ham United 4-1 in Nanjing last night.

West Ham took the lead with a Mark Noble penalty before City leveled through David Silva, then Lukas Nmecha scored from the spot to give Pep Guardiola鈥檚 side the half-time lead.

England international Sterling scored a brace in the second half as West Ham鈥檚 defense went AWOL in the heat.

Guardiola fielded a mixture of first-team regulars and reserves with Silva leading the side and Kevin De Bruyne, who missed most of last season injured, a second-half substitute.

He was joined after the break by Germany winger Leroy Sane, who has been linked with a move to Bayern Munich.

Spanish international midfielder Rodri joined City earlier this month on a five-year deal from Atletico Madrid.

The 23-year-old officially became a City player a day after the La Liga club revealed the 70-million-euro (US$78.5 million) release clause in his contract had been triggered.

City鈥檚 arrival for the Premier League Asia Trophy had been delayed by two days because of an 鈥渁dministrative issue.鈥

But if it bothered the English champion it did not show, Sterling sealing a handsome win with composed finishes on the hour and again soon after.

In the other match in the exhibition tournament, Newcastle United was thrashed 0-4 by Wolverhampton Wanderers.

In Perth, Western Australia, Anthony Martial鈥檚 69th-minute penalty completed the scoring in Manchester United鈥檚 4-0 win over Leeds United yesterday for its second consecutive victory on a preseason tour.

In its tour opener last Saturday, United beat the A-League鈥檚 Perth Glory 2-0.

United will have further pre-season games against Inter Milan in Singapore on Saturday and Tottenham Hotspur in Shanghai on July 25.
